The Property Manager's Guide to Tenant Communication Automation

How to automate tenant communications without losing the personal touch. Practical workflows for maintenance updates, lease renewals, and announcements.

Property managers can spend a large part of the week on tenant communications. Status update calls. “When is the tech coming?” texts. Lease renewal reminders. Noise complaint follow-ups. Community announcements.

Most of this communication is repetitive, predictable, and automatable — without sacrificing the personal connection tenants expect.

Here is a practical framework for deciding what to automate, what to keep personal, and how to implement the transition.

The Communication Audit

Before automating anything, categorize your tenant communications into four buckets:

Bucket 1: Status Updates (Automate Fully)

These are responses to “what’s happening with my request?” — the single most common tenant communication.

  • Work order status changes (received, assigned, scheduled, completed)
  • Maintenance visit scheduling confirmations
  • Package delivery notifications
  • Payment receipt confirmations

These messages are factual, time-sensitive, and usually identical in structure from one workflow to the next. There is little value in a human writing “Your work order has been assigned to a technician and is scheduled for Thursday” by hand. Automate them completely.

Bucket 2: Proactive Notifications (Automate with Templates)

These are messages you send to tenants before they ask:

  • Lease renewal reminders (90, 60, 30 days)
  • Rent due reminders
  • Scheduled maintenance notices
  • Community policy updates
  • Emergency weather alerts

Use templates with dynamic fields (tenant name, unit, date, amount). Review the template once, then let the system send it to every affected tenant automatically.

Bucket 3: Sensitive Communications (Automate Trigger, Personalize Content)

These require human judgment in the message content but can be triggered automatically:

  • Late rent follow-ups
  • Noise complaint notifications
  • Lease violation notices
  • Move-out instructions

Set up automatic triggers (e.g., “rent is 5 days late, draft a follow-up”), but have the PM review and personalize before sending. The system saves time on the trigger and the draft; the human adds empathy and judgment.

Bucket 4: Relationship Communications (Keep Personal)

These should never be automated:

  • Conflict resolution between tenants
  • Emergency situations requiring immediate coordination
  • Complaints about the management company itself
  • Sensitive personal situations (death, disability, domestic issues)

A human must handle these. The goal of automation is to free up the PM’s time so they can give these conversations the attention they deserve.

Matching Message Types to the Right Channel

Not every message belongs on every channel. Once the buckets are defined, the second design decision is matching each message type to the delivery channel where it actually works.

SMS works best for time-sensitive, action-required communication: maintenance appointment confirmations, day-of arrival notifications, rent payment reminders, emergency building notices. Open rates are high and response friction is low — tenants do not need to log into anything.

Email works best for formal notifications, lease documents, financial statements, and any communication that requires a record and may need to be referenced later. Email creates a permanent record on both sides.

In-app notifications inside a resident portal work well for tenants already engaged with the platform. They are less effective as a primary channel for urgent communication because they require the resident to be actively using the app.

Phone remains the highest-trust channel for nuanced or sensitive situations: lease renewal conversations, move-out discussions, disputes, and situations where a human connection matters. The mistake most PM teams make is using phone as the default channel for everything rather than reserving it for the conversations where it genuinely improves the outcome.

Implementation: The Three-Layer Stack

Layer 1: Automated Intake

The first point of contact should be automated. When a tenant calls, texts, or submits a form, the system should:

  1. Identify the tenant (by phone number, email, or login)
  2. Categorize the communication (maintenance, billing, general inquiry)
  3. Create a structured record (work order, note, or ticket)
  4. Send an immediate acknowledgment (“We received your request. Here’s your reference number.”)

This layer alone can reduce a meaningful share of follow-up calls. Tenants often call back because they are not sure their message was received. A fast acknowledgment helps prevent that.

Layer 2: Status Automation

Once a record exists, every status change should trigger an automatic notification:

  • Work order created: “We received your maintenance request for [issue]. Reference #WO-1234.”
  • Tech assigned: “A technician has been assigned to your request. Estimated visit: [date].”
  • Visit scheduled: “[Tech name] will visit [unit] on [date] between [time range].”
  • Work completed: “Your maintenance request has been resolved. Please let us know if the issue persists.”

These notifications go to the tenant via their preferred channel (SMS, email, or portal notification). The PM does not write any of these messages. They happen automatically when the work order status changes.

Layer 3: Escalation Rules

Not everything resolves cleanly. Define escalation rules for when automation should hand off to a human:

  • Tenant responds negatively to a status update (“This was NOT fixed”)
  • Work order remains open beyond SLA (e.g., 72 hours for urgent issues)
  • Tenant calls more than twice about the same issue
  • Emergency keywords detected (“flood,” “fire,” “no heat,” “locked out”)

When an escalation triggers, the PM gets a prioritized notification with full context — not just “a tenant called,” but “Maria in 4B called about the same leak for the third time, work order open for 5 days, assigned tech has not updated status.”

Measuring Success

Track three metrics to validate your automation:

Response time. The average time between a tenant’s first contact and the first acknowledgment. Set a target that fits your staffing model and channel mix, then improve it over time.

Follow-up call rate. The percentage of tenants who call a second time about the same issue. If this drops, your status updates are working.

Tenant satisfaction score. Survey tenants quarterly. Automated communication should improve satisfaction, not degrade it. If scores drop, your messages may feel impersonal — revisit the templates.

Common Mistakes

Over-automating. Do not send automated messages for sensitive situations. A template that says “We’re sorry to hear about your complaint” when the complaint is about a flooded apartment sounds tone-deaf.

Under-personalizing. “Dear Tenant” is unacceptable. Use the tenant’s name. Reference their unit. Mention the specific issue. Dynamic fields exist — use them.

Ignoring channel preferences. Some tenants prefer text. Some prefer email. Some check the portal. Let them choose, and respect the choice.

No opt-out. Give tenants control over notification frequency. Some want every update. Some want a daily summary. Some only want critical alerts.

The Payoff

A well-implemented communication automation system does not replace the property manager. It replaces the parts of the property manager’s job that are repetitive, predictable, and time-consuming — so they can focus on the parts that require judgment, empathy, and expertise.

The goal is not fewer tenant interactions. The goal is better tenant interactions, delivered faster, with less manual effort.
